Beebots Command Cards 02
With lots of schools recently investing in Beebots, these display posters may help to explain how they work. Beebots are a simple educational robot designed for teaching control, directional language and an introduction to programming. These display posters (in English and Gaeilge) demonstrate to pupils how to work the commands on the Beebot.
Figures of Speech Resource Pack
Figures of speech are commonly used literary devices which can be seen in creative writing and poetry. Sometimes they can be confusing for pupils as they are usually not meant to be taken literally. This pack contains nine files with 187 pages of posters.

10 at 10 – No. 4
There is continuing importance being laid upon getting children to do more physical activity, both in school and at home. The aim of this Powerpoint resource is to give pupils a structured movement break at 10am consisting of 10 simple exercises.
